Web12 mrt. 2024 · $75,000 and $80,000 for Single/Married Filing Separately taxpayers; $150,000 and $160,000 for Married Filing Jointly taxpayers; $112,500 and $120,000 for Head of Household taxpayers; A couple filing Married Filing Jointly is not eligible for a stimulus payment if their income is $160,000 or greater.
